A Brigham Young University (BYU) student has made a breakthrough in origami design that could revolutionize engineering. The student discovered a previously unknown folding technique called the “bloom pattern.” Foldable design experts believe this new approach can solve a wide range of design challenges in industries such as aerospace, robotics, and architecture.
Revolutionary Applications Across Industries
The new origami bloom pattern offers engineers a way to create flexible, compact designs that can expand or contract as needed. This technique could play a significant role in developing foldable space systems, deployable shelters, and medical devices. By mimicking the efficiency of natural folding structures, this innovation opens the door to more sustainable and functional engineering solutions. Experts suggest that the pattern could make products lighter, more affordable, and easier to transport. The BYU student’s discovery shines a spotlight on how creative thinking in traditional art forms like origami can push the boundaries of modern technology.
